- Letters should preferably be 150 to 175 words.
- Letters should refer to an article that has appeared within the last seven days.
- Letters must include the writer’s address and phone number.
- Letters should not contain attachments.
- Letters should be exclusive to The Asia Business Insider. We do not publish open letters or third-party letters.
- Writers of letters selected for publication will be notified within a week.
- Letters may be edited and shortened for space.
- Due to the large volume of submissions we receive, we cannot personally acknowledge each submission.
- If we decide not to publish your letter, you will receive an automated email reply.
